u s的影響力(兩次矩陣快速冪 費馬小定理 細節)

2021-10-02 14:13:24 字數 1376 閱讀 2367

時間限制:c/c++ 1秒,其他語言2秒

空間限制:c/c++ 262144k,其他語言524288k

64bit io format: %lld

本題測試樣例已經更(jia)新(qiang)。

求f[n]=f[n-1]*f[n-2]*(a^b);

μ's在九人齊心協力下,影響力越來越大了!

已知第一天影響力為   ,第二天影響力為   ,從第三天開始,每一天的影響力為前兩天影響力的乘積再乘以   的   次方。 用數學語言描述是:

設第   天的影響力為   ,那麼   , ,對於   ,  

她們想知道第   天影響力是多少?

由於這個數可能非常大,只需要輸出其對   取模的值就可以了。

一行五個正整數:  。
第   天的影響力對   取模的值。
示例1

複製4 2 3 2 1

4 2 3 2 1
複製72

72
f(1)=2,f(2)=3,f(3)=f(1)*f(2)*2=12,f(4)=f(2)*f(3)*2=72
1000000007是素數。
#includeusing namespace std;

const int maxn=1e5+5;

typedef long long ll;

const int mod=1e9+7;

const int mod1=1e9+6;

struct mat1;

struct mat2;

mat1 mul(mat1 a,mat1 b)

}} return ans;

}mat2 mul(mat2 a,mat2 b)

}} return ans;

}mat1 res1,ans1;

ll ksmmat(ll n)

res1=mul(res1,res1);

n>>=1;

} return ans1.a[0][0];

}ll ksmmat1(ll n)

res=mul(res,res);

n>>=1;

} return ans.a[0][0];

}ll ksm(ll a,ll b)

return ans;

}int main()

else if(n==2)

else if(n==3)

else

return 0;

}

DATEFIRST的影響力

datefirst 的影響力 datefirst 用來確定一周中第一天是星期幾。可以通過 set datefirst 和 datefirst 來設定和返回其值 值 一周的第一天是1 星期一 2 星期二 3 星期三 4 星期四 5 星期五 6 星期六 7 預設值,美國英語 星期日 datefirst ...

J u s的影響力

鏈結 s在九人齊心協力下,影響力越來越大了!已知第一天影響力為 第二天影響力為 從第三天開始,每一天的影響力為前兩天影響力的乘積再乘以 的 次方。用數學語言描述是 設第 天的影響力為 那麼 對於 她們想知道第 天影響力是多少?由於這個數可能非常大,只需要輸出其對 取模的值就可以了。一行五個正整數 第...

如何提公升你的影響力

如果說傳統意義的領導者主要依靠權力,那麼現代觀點的領導者則更多是靠其內在的影響力。乙個成功的領導者不是指其身居何等高位,而是指擁有一大批追隨者和擁護者,並且使組織群體取得了良好績效。領導者的影響力日漸成為衡量成功領導者的重要標識。1 君子先行其言而後從之 下屬通常不是聽領導者說什麼而是看領導做什麼。...